Checklist
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.
- Review the reorder point after one full selling cycle.
- Keep certificates current and filed against the exact model name.
- Confirm the exact configuration in writing before the deposit is paid.
- Check carton quantities against the commercial invoice line by line.
- Retain one sealed sample carton from every batch for reference.

Frequently asked questions
What should a Sakura 5 listing title include?
Model name, capacity or count, and the variant or strength, with no promotional adjectives.
Do you support long term supply agreements?
Yes, rolling agreements with defined review points work better for both sides than rigid annual commitments.
Can packaging be adjusted for our market?
Artwork localisation is straightforward; structural changes need larger volumes and a longer lead time.
Is documentation provided for customs?
Commercial invoice, packing list and the relevant certificates are supplied; the importer's broker handles the declaration.
